Быстро выделить числовые значения в ячейках позволяет инструмент «Условное форматирование», который автоматически меняет цвет шрифта или фона при выполнении заданных условий. Этот механизм реагирует на конкретные числовые пороги, текстовые метки или результаты вычислений формул, обеспечивая мгновенную визуализацию данных без ручного окрашивания каждой ячейки. Использование автоматических правил значительно ускоряет анализ больших массивов информации и помогает избежать ошибок при чтении отчетов.
Для начала работы необходимо выделить диапазон данных, содержащий числа, которые планируется форматировать. Вкладка Главная на ленте инструментов содержит кнопку Условное форматирование, открывающую доступ к основным сценариям окрашивания. Система предложит выбрать тип правила: от простых числовых диапазонов до сложных логических выражений, зависящих от содержимого других ячеек.
Выбор конкретного метода зависит от поставленной задачи: нужно ли просто подсветить отрицательные значения красным или построить сложную цветовую шкалу градиента. Microsoft Excel предоставляет гибкие настройки, позволяющие комбинировать стили шрифта, заливки и даже добавлять значки. Понимание логики работы этих инструментов превращает сухие таблицы в информативные дашборды.
Использование встроенных правил выделения ячеек
Самый быстрый способ изменить цвет цифр — воспользоваться предустановленными правилами, которые не требуют написания кода. В меню Условное форматирование следует выбрать пункт Правила выделения ячеек, где доступен набор стандартных условий. Программа самостоятельно проанализирует выделенный диапазон и применит стиль к ячейкам, соответствующим критерию.
Доступны опции для выделения значений, которые больше, меньше или равны заданному числу. Также можно настроить отображение для текста, содержащего определенные символы, или дат, попадающих в конкретный период. После выбора условия открывается диалоговое окно, где указывается числовое значение и выбирается цветовой шаблон из выпадающего списка.
- 🔴 «Больше» — окрашивает ячейки, если число превышает установленный лимит.
- 🔵 «Между» — выделяет диапазон значений, находящийся в заданных границах.
- 🟢 «Текст содержит» — реагирует на наличие конкретных символов в ячейке.
- 🟡 «Повторяющиеся значения» — автоматически находит дубликаты в списке.
Если стандартные цвета не подходят, в поле формата можно выбрать опцию Настраиваемый формат. Это позволяет задать любой оттенок шрифта или фона, а также изменить начертание текста на жирное или курсивное. Сохранение правила происходит автоматически после нажатия кнопки ОК, и изменения сразу отображаются на листе.
Настройка цветовых шкал и гистограмм
Для визуальной оценки распределения чисел в массиве эффективно применяются цветовые шкалы. Этот инструмент присваивает цвет каждой ячейке в зависимости от ее значения относительно минимального и максимального предела в выделенном диапазоне. Градиентная заливка позволяет мгновенно увидеть «горячие» и «холодные» зоны в отчете без детального изучения цифр.
В меню Условное форматирование необходимо выбрать раздел Цветовые шкалы. Система предложит несколько вариантов комбинаций, например, переход от зеленого к красному или от синего к белому. Важно понимать, что цвет присваивается относительно других чисел в выборке, а не абсолютному значению.
Гистограммы работают по схожему принципу, но вместо цвета фона рисуют внутри ячейки столбик определенной длины. Это создает эффект мини-диаграммы непосредственно в таблице. Длина столбика пропорциональна значению ячейки, что удобно для сравнения объемов продаж или количества товаров.
- 📊 Градиентная заливка помогает быстро найти максимумы и минимумы.
- 📉 Гистограммы позволяют оценить пропорции значений визуально.
- 🎨 Настройка осей позволяет фиксировать минимальное и максимальное значение.
Для более тонкой настройки параметров шкалы используется пункт Управление правилами. Там можно изменить типы минимумов и максимумов, заменив автоматическое определение на конкретные числа или проценты. Это особенно полезно, когда нужно сравнить данные с плановыми показателями, а не друг с другом.
Применение пользовательских форматов ячеек
Если требуется изменить только цвет цифр, не затрагивая фон ячейки, лучше использовать пользовательский числовой формат. Этот метод не создает правил условного форматирования, а меняет способ отображения данных. Для доступа к настройкам нужно нажать Ctrl+1 или выбрать пункт Формат ячеек в контекстном меню.
В открывшемся окне переходим на вкладку Число и выбираем категорию (все форматы). В поле Тип вводится специальный код, который определяет, как будет выглядеть число. С помощью квадратных скобок можно задать условие и цвет, который применится, если условие выполнено.
Синтаксис требует указания цвета в квадратных скобках в начале секции формата. Например, конструкция [Красный] перед общим форматом числа окрасит все положительные значения в красный цвет. Можно комбинировать несколько условий для разных диапазонов чисел.
Коды цветов для пользовательского формата
В пользовательском формате можно использовать следующие названия цветов: [Черный], [Белый], [Красный], [Синий], [Зеленый], [Пурпурный], [Желтый], [Бирюзовый]. Также поддерживаются номера цветов от [Цвет 1] до [Цвет 56].
Пример кода для разделения положительных и отрицательных чисел выглядит так: [Зеленый]0.00;[Красный]-0.00. Первая часть отвечает за положительные значения, вторая — за отрицательные. Разделителем служит точка с запятой. Третий раздел зарезервирован для нуля, а четвертый — для текста.
Создание правил на основе формул
Наибольшую гибкость предоставляет создание правил на основе формул. Этот режим позволяет окрашивать ячейки в зависимости от значений в других ячейках, дней недели, праздников или сложных логических условий. Для запуска необходимо выбрать пункт Создать правило и указать тип Использовать формулу для определения форматируемых ячеек.
В поле ввода записывается логическое выражение, которое возвращает ИСТИНА или ЛОЖЬ. Если результат ИСТИНА, к ячейке применяется формат. Критически важно правильно использовать абсолютные и относительные ссылки, чтобы формат применялся ко всему диапазону корректно.
Рассмотрим таблицу с данными для анализа:
| Параметр | Описание | Пример формулы |
|---|---|---|
| Выделение выходных | Окрашивание дат субботы и воскресенья | ИЛИ(ДЕНЬНЕД(A1;2)=6; ДЕНЬНЕД(A1;2)=7) |
| Сравнение столбцов | Если столбец B больше A | $B1>$A1 |
| Проверка пустоты | Если ячейка пустая | ЕПУСТО(A1) |
| Четные строки | Выделение каждой второй строки | ОСТАТ(СТРОКА(A1);2)=0 |
При вводе формулы ссылка на ячейку обычно пишется для первой ячейки выделенного диапазона. Если нужно, чтобы формат «ездил» по строкам, но столбец был фиксированным, используется смешанная ссылка (например, $A1). Ошибки в адресах ссылок — самая частая причина неработающих правил.
☑️ Проверка формулы условного форматирования
Управление и редактирование существующих правил
Когда в документе накапливается много правил, ими становится сложно управлять через стандартное меню. Центр управления находится в пункте Условное форматирование -> Управление правилами. Здесь отображается список всех активных правил для текущего листа или всей книги.
В диспетчере правил можно изменить порядок их применения. Правила работают по принципу приоритета: если два правила конфликтуют, выполняется то, что стоит выше в списке. Кнопки со стрелками позволяют перемещать правила вверх или вниз, изменяя логику обработки данных.
⚠️ Внимание: Если правило перестало работать после копирования листа, проверьте относительность ссылок в формулах. При копировании диапазонов ссылки могут сбиться, и условие перестанет выполняться для новых ячеек.
Также в этом окне доступна функция Остановить, если истина. Она запрещает обработку последующих правил, если текущее условие выполнено. Это полезно для оптимизации работы тяжелых таблиц с большим количеством вычислений, так как снижает нагрузку на процессор при пересчете.
Для удаления ненужных форматирований используется кнопка Удалить правило. Можно очистить правила только с выделенных ячеек или со всего листа сразу. Регулярная чистка помогает поддерживать файл в рабочем состоянии и избегать конфликтов логики.
Частые ошибки и способы их устранения
Пользователи часто сталкиваются с ситуацией, когда формат не применяется, хотя правило создано. Основная причина кроется в области применения. Проверьте поле Применяется к в диспетчере правил. Иногда при расширении таблицы правило не распространяется на новые строки автоматически.
Другая распространенная проблема — смешение типов данных. Если число записано как текст (часто с зеленым треугольником в углу ячейки), правила для чисел работать не будут. Необходимо выполнить преобразование текста в число через меню Данные -> Текст по столбцам.
- ❌ Правило не работает: проверьте синтаксис формулы и язык функций.
- ❌ Цвет не меняется: возможно, включен ручной формат, который имеет приоритет.
- ❌ Формула ссылается не туда: проверьте знаки доллара в адресах ячеек.
Если файл работает медленно, причиной может быть избыточное количество правил условного форматирования, особенно тех, что используют сложные формулы массива. В таких случаях рекомендуется оптимизировать логику или заменить часть правил на статическое форматирование, если данные не меняются.
Почему не работает формула в условном форматировании?
Чаще всего проблема в относительных ссылках. Если формула написана для ячейки A1, а применяется к диапазону A1:A10, то в ячейке A2 она автоматически превратится в проверку A2. Если в формуле использована абсолютная ссылка (например, $A$1), то все ячейки будут проверять условие только для A1. Также убедитесь, что в формуле нет присваивания (знака равенства в начале быть должен, но внутри не должно быть конструкций присваивания).
Как скопировать форматирование на другие ячейки?
Используйте инструмент Формат по образцу (кисточка) на вкладке Главная. Кликните на ячейку с нужным форматом, нажмите кнопку кисточки, а затем выделите целевой диапазон. Либо используйте Диспетчер правил, изменив поле «Применяется к» на новый диапазон.
Можно ли сделать цветные цифры в зависимости от дня недели?
Да, для этого используется функция ДЕНЬНЕД в правиле на основе формулы. Например, формула =ДЕНЬНЕД($A1;2)>5 вернет ИСТИНА для субботы (6) и воскресенья (7), если week_start принят за понедельник. К этому условию можно привязать красный цвет шрифта.
Сбрасывается ли цвет при изменении значения ячейки?
Да, условное форматирование динамически. Как только вы меняете число в ячейке, Excel мгновенно пересчитывает условие. Если новое значение не удовлетворяет правилу, цветовой формат убирается автоматически. Это основное отличие от ручного закрашивания.
Как сделать мигающие цифры в Эксель?
Стандартными средствами сделать мигание (анимацию) нельзя. Условное форматирование статично. Для реализации мигания требуется использование макросов VBA, которые будут менять цвет ячейки через определенные промежутки времени, однако это может замедлить работу таблицы и требует включения макросов.